The Witcher has run for two seasons on Netflix, with another on the way. There’s also been an animated movie and a spinoff series, Blood Origin, on the way. Netflix is going all in on this fantasy world created by author Andrzej Sapkowski and popularized outside Poland by CD Projekt Red and its series of Witcher video games.

Henry Cavill, who’s known to be a big fan of The Witcher, has played lead character Geralt of Rivia for the first two seasons and will return for the third. But after that, there’s a big change coming: it was announced today that Cavill is leave the role starting with the fourth season. Liam Hemsworth will replace him.

“My journey as Geralt of Rivia has been filled with both monsters and adventures, and alas, I will be laying down my medallion and my swords for Season 4,” Cavill said in a statement. “In my stead, the fantastic Mr Liam Hemsworth will be taking up the mantle of the White Wolf. As with the greatest of literary characters, I pass the torch with reverence for the time spent embodying Geralt and enthusiasm to see Liam’s take on this most fascinating and nuanced of men. Liam, good sir, this character has such a wonderful depth to him, enjoy diving in and seeing what you can find.”

Hemsworth, who’s best known for playing Gale Hawthorne in the Hunger Games movies, released a statement of his own:

"As a Witcher fan I’m over the moon about the opportunity to play Geralt of Rivia. Henry Cavill has been an incredible Geralt, and I’m honoured that he’s handing me the reins and allowing me to take up the White Wolf’s blades for the next chapter of his adventure. Henry, I’ve been a fan of yours for years and was inspired by what you brought to this beloved character. I may have some big boots to fill, but I’m truly excited to be stepping into The Witcher world."

This news comes soon after it was announced that Cavill would be returning to the big screen to play Superman, so I wonder if he’s clearing his schedule for that…or maybe he just realized that The Witcher show is kinda lame and wanted out.

Whatever the reason, we don’t yet know when The Witcher will return for season 3, although it should be sometime in 2023. The Witcher prequel series Blood Origin will be out this December 25.
